Victory by Trusting in God’s Word
Trust in God's word to be continually reminded of the victory you have in Christ: “But thanks be to God, which giveth us the victory through our Lord Jesus Christ” (1 Cor. 15:57). Also, trust in His word: “Every word of God is pure: he is a shield unto them that put their trust in him" (Proverbs 30:5). Blessings!
